Message from President Ron McKerlie

Since the announcement on August 16 that anyone coming to a Mohawk College campus would be required to show proof that they been vaccinated against COVID-19, we have heard from many employees, students and community members who are in support of this requirement. We have also heard from those for whom this requirement poses a challenge.

Thank you to everyone who took the time to share their comments and opinions with us.

When the announcement was made last week, we committed to sharing with you today the details on how to submit proof of vaccination and the process for requesting an exemption.

 

Proof of Vaccination

For those who have received or plan to receive a COVID-19 vaccine, the process for submitting proof of vaccination can be found here: How to submit proof of vaccination to Mohawk College.

 

Request for an Exemption

For those who would like to request an exemption for medical, religion/creed, or other reasons, the process for requesting an exemption can be found here: How to request an exemption (medical, religion/creed or other).

  1. Requests for medical exemptions will be reviewed first.
  2. All requests will require follow-up from a qualified member of our team.
  3. Individuals who receive an exemption for medical reasons will be required to do regular rapid antigen testing.
  4. As directed by the Province of Ontario in their announcement on August 17, individuals who receive an exemption for any reason other than medical will be required to complete an education program and do regular rapid antigen testing. Details on these requirements will be communicated in the coming days.

Access to campus and procedures for entering campus.

Regardless of a person’s vaccination status, all requirements related to mandatory daily health screening, physical distancing and PPE (i.e., masks, face shields) remain in place for anyone attending a Mohawk facility this Fall. Please check the college’s COVID-19 Update webpage for detailed information on PPE requirements, designated entrances and daily health screening. Bookmark this site and check it often as the information can change.

Campuses will be open and accessible but students are asked to only come to campus if they need to be there to attend classes or labs, or require in-person access to services and supports.

Employees should avoid coming to campus unless it has been confirmed that they are returning to campus or they are coming to campus for a specific purpose. It is important for employees to speak to their manager before making any plans to come to campus.
